Sesc RJ Flamengo will seek recovery in the Women's Superliga in a tough mission for the lead. This Friday (March 06.03th), coach Bernardinho's team faces Gerdau Minas at 21:30 PM at Arena UniBH, in Belo Horizonte, in a match of the eighth round of the second half of the Women's Superliga. SporTV2 and VBTV will broadcast live.
Currently second in the standings with 46 points, one less than their Minas Gerais rivals, Flamengo had a productive week of training and made significant progress in recovering from injuries within the squad, including those of outside hitter Simone Lee and libero Laís. Despite being eliminated in the Copa Brasil semifinals last week, the team remains focused on its bigger goals.

Sesc RJ Flamengo has standout individual players in the Superliga statistics. Outside hitter Simone Lee is the competition's top scorer with 349 points, while opposite hitter Tainara is ninth with 249. The American is also the second-highest scorer in serves, with 22 aces. Outside hitter Karina appears in 10th place in the same ranking, with 14 aces, and is also in the top 10 for reception efficiency, with 60,5%. In attack, middle blocker Lorena occupies fifth place, with a 51,7% success rate.
Sesc RJ Flamengo reached the top of the podium in the national competition in the 1997/1998 and 1999/2000 seasons (both in Curitiba), 2005/2006, 2006/2007, 2007/2008, 2008/2009, 2010/2011, 2012/2013, 2013/2014, 2014/2015, 2015/2016 and 2016/2017 (in Rio de Janeiro).
The 2025/2026 Superliga features 12 teams, which will face each other in a home-and-away format. The quarterfinals will feature the top eight teams from the qualifying phase in a best-of-three playoff. The semifinals will also be best-of-three, while the final will be a single-game series.
